HEATH v. HELMICK

No. 11904.

173 F.2d 157 (1949)

HEATH et al. v. HELMICK.

United States Court of Appeals Ninth Circuit.

March 4, 1949.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Ernest R. Utley and J. Geo Ohanneson, both of Los Angeles, Cal., for appellants.

Leslie S. Bowden and J. M. Clements, both of Los Angeles, Cal., for appellee.

Before MATHEWS and HEALY, Circuit Judges, and FEE, District Judge.


JAMES ALGER FEE, District Judge.

This controversy arises out of the bankruptcy proceeding initiated by the filing of a voluntary petition by Melanie Douillard Woodd, resulting in adjudication August 29, 1945.
